Dubas looking to re-sign Clifford for roster depth

There is a lot to be said for someone who knows his role, and the Leafs are looking to reward Kyle Clifford for that.

Rumours are that the Leafs are looking to re-sign the forward to a two year contract.

Clifford has played sixteen games this season for Toronto since coming over in a trade from the L.A. Kings.

The forward has scored a goal and two assists while adding 21 penalty minutes in his short time with Toronto.

While these are not overly impressive numbers it’s the intangibles that Clifford brings that make him an asset to the team.

Clifford brings a sense of toughness while providing a veteran presence to the Leafs.

With the inconsistency that plagued Toronto this season having someone like Clifford around for the foreseeable future can only be considered a good thing.
